Gateworks Newport SBCs Powered by Cavium Octeon TX 64-bit ARM SoC are Designed for Networking Applications

Gateworks is a US based company that provides embedded hardware solutions to mobile and wireless communications markets such as their NXP i.MX6 powered  Ventana single board computers, including Ventana GW5530 SBC with compact form factor making it suitable for robotics projects and drones. The company has now launched a new family of single board computers with Newport boards based on Cavium Octeon TX dual and quad core processors, and targeting high performance network applications with up to 5 GbE copper Ethernet ports, 2 SFP ports for fiber. ODROID-MC1 Quad Board Cluster Launched for $220

Hardkernel teased us with ODROID HC1 Home Cloud server, and ODROID MC1 cluster last August with both solutions based on a cost down version of ODROID-XU4 board powered by Samsung Exynos 5422 octa-core Cortex-A15/A7 processor. ODROID-HC1 Home Cloud server was launched shortly after in September for $49. It took a little longer than expected for the cluster to launch, but ODROID-MC1 (My Cluster One) is finally here with four ODROID-XU4S boards, and a metal case with a cooling fan. The solution is sold for 264,000 Wons in South Korea, and $220 to the rest of the world. Qualcomm Centriq 2400 ARM SoC Launched for Datacenters, Benchmarked against Intel Xeon SoCs

Qualcomm Centriq 2400 ARM Server-on-Chip has been four years in the making. The company announced sampling in Q4 2016 using 10nm FinFET process technology with the SoC featuring up to 48 Qualcomm Falkor ARMv8 CPU cores optimized for datacenter workloads. More recently, Qualcomm provided a few more details about the Falkor core, fully customized with a 64-bit only micro-architecture based on ARMv8 / Aarch64. Finally, here it is as the SoC formally launched with the company announcing commercial shipments of Centriq 2400 SoCs. Khadas VIM2 Board Review – Part 1: Unboxing and Dual Tuner Board

Khadas VIM2 board is the successor of Khadas VIM board, replacing Amlogic S905X by a slightly more powerful Amlogic S912, but that’s the connectivity features that really makes it stand apart from the first version with Gigabit Ethernet, 802.11ac WiFi and Bluetooth 4.2. It also exposes a few extra I/Os via pogopins. and among the three variants, two comes with 3GB RAM, and up to 64 GB storage. Testing Google’s GNSS Analysis Tool for GPS, GLONASS, Galileo, Beidou…

Google has recently released GNSS Analysis Tool to process and analyze Global Navigation Satellite System (GNSS) raw measurements from Android devices. This is mostly designed to enable manufacturers to see whether their GNSS receivers are working as expected. The tool can also be used for research and to learn more about GNSS, and there are two components: GNSS Analysis tool itself available for Windows, Linux, or Mac OS X GNSS Data Logger app working with Android 7.0 or greater phones that support raw measurements. You can download both from the release page on Github. $15 Banana Pi M2 Zero Board is a Raspberry Pi Zero W Clone with a Quad Core Processor

Many development boards have followed Raspberry Pi 2/3 form factor in recent years, including Hardkernel ODROID-C2 and Pine64 ROCK64, but so far I had not seen any boards leveraging Raspberry Pi Zero (W) form factor. SinoVoIP will change that, as they’ve just launched Banana Pi M2 Zero (aka BPI-Zero) board powered by Allwinner H2+ quad core processor, leveraging Raspberry Pi Zero W form factor, and now selling on Aliexpress for $15 plus shipping.
